Lochduich, Highland Council

This eighteenth-century former hunting lodge sits within the 14,500-acre Glenshiel Estate filled with the most quintessentially Scottish countryside — mountains, rivers, forests, the lot. The host will help you make the most of this wonderful landscape by helping to arrange activities, such as fishing, foraging, pony treks and hikes, or cookery classes and yoga if you prefer to stay inside.
